mm broken wire in a vz thats only a few years old is unlikely. if the door is not closed properly or the bonnet open the horn will sound if you use the remote to lock it. The reason why is the door lock is faulty and keeps an earth present on the door sw wire. this wire as well as the 5 wire loom from the door lock actuators are linked through the body control module.
